About This Novel

Xiaoyu's window to the universe suddenly opened, and she was greeted by a stern world made of silicon-based wisdom: energy is power: the "Hot Well Archon" of the lava planet ruled by watts, the "effective nodes" of the methane seabed silently contributed, and the "thinking array" of the acid fog clouds only sought the optimal solution. In a cold society, efficiency comes first. The increase in entropy is irreversible, heat death is the end point, and the "cosmic program theory" is calmly deduced. Silicon-based civilization has powerful power to move the stars - the invisible giant net that captures stellar winds, the super ring that extracts the rotational energy of black holes, turns the home planet into fuel and engines, and the "silicified spore bomb" that can destroy carbon-based life. The power of science and technology shakes the stars again and again. What happens when human detectors trigger silicon-based "survival logic"? Is it destruction or redemption? Are the battlefield ruins a dream? Can carbon and silicon find a way to coexist in the cold universe? This article will take you into the heart of the conflict of civilizations and face the abyss of philosophy, the terror of technology, and the dawn of peace. Before the beginningless and endless cycle of the universe and the end of heat death, ask about the value of life.
